On Tuesday, former FBI Director James Comey made his way back into these conversations as ABC News reported that he faces an indictment over a 2025 post on social media platform Instagram where he shared a photo of seashells that read “8647,” a reference to Trump that appeared to call for his ousting via assassination.

Comey faces charges for threats against the president and successors and transmitting a threat in interstate commerce.

Senior Advisor to the Attorney General Alina Habba made an appearance on “The View” to discuss Comey’s past remarks on Wednesday.
